In Celebration of

Margaret Dunsmore

January 23, 1945 -  July 9, 2024

It is with great sadness that we announce the passing of Margaret Dunsmore/Connolly on July 9, 2024. Margaret was surrounded by her family at Mississauga Trillium Hospital, in her 79th year.

Margaret was the beloved wife of John Connolly, loving mother of Mark (Isobel), proud and doting grandmother of Kelsea and Carson, devoted sister to Sheila (Alex-deceased), brother Ian (predeceased), dearest aunt of Stephen (Renae), Elizabeth (Jack), Stuart (predeceased) and Great Aunt of Emma and Olivia.

Margaret’s warmth, kindness, and love to her family and friends will be remembered by all who had the privilege to know her. Margaret enjoyed entertaining friends and family at her home with John, gardening, and traveling. Margaret’s friendliness, positivity and easy-going nature left a lasting impact on everyone who had the pleasure of knowing her. Her memory will be cherished and she will remain in our hearts forever.

Family and friends are welcome to celebrate Margaret’s life on Tuesday, July16, 2024 at the Turner-Porter Neweduk-Erin Mills Chapel, 1981 Dundas Street West, Mississauga.

Visitation will take place from 11:00am to 12:00pm, funeral service in the chapel from 12:00pm-1:00pm.

Please send donations to the Mississauga Humane Society, Heart & Stroke Foundation or charity of your choice, in lieu of flowers.

Reception to follow at Turner-Porter Funeral Home.
